Collaborative Smart Education Projects

Huawei and the Government of Rwanda Reach a Milestone

A collaborative initiative between the technology firm Huawei and the government of Rwanda has reached a significant milestone with the conclusion of the initial stage of a national Smart Education Project. This phase involved establishing internet connectivity for a large number of schools and constructing data centers to support a dedicated educational network.

Concurrently, a new mobile education program called DigiTruck was launched. This mobile classroom is solar-powered and equipped with digital learning tools. DigiTruck is designed to travel to remote areas to provide digital literacy training to populations such as farmers and out-of-school youth.

The Smart Education Project with Huawei is aligned with the country's strategic objectives to develop a knowledge-based economy and reduce the digital skills gap among its citizens. For students and educators in connected schools, the immediate benefit is access to a vast repository of global educational resources, online libraries, and interactive learning platforms, which can dramatically enrich the curriculum and provide exposure to information and teaching methods previously unavailable.
